So, my new to me 2000 T/A threw a SES light last night. So, I swing into autozone and have them scan it. No codes found, can't display data, etc. This has happened numerous times at differing stores with my 99 T/A and frankly, I'm growing tired of incompetence. The person always grabs the cheapest scanner they have, it never works to display the codes, blah blah.... So, I'm gonna buy my own. I'm looking at the Bosch brand and want to be able to display, get info on, scan, and erase ses codes. Anyone have one of these scanners? Another brand? I settled on the 2nd one in my list. The bosch 1200 model. I can say it works great. It narrowed my airbag light down and gave me the code to do troubleshooting and allowed me to see the SES light code and clear it once I made the repair.
